Influencers and Social media
Influencers are the children of social media. They are a direct product of the rise in online platforms such as Twitter, Instagram and YouTube. However, the figure of the influencer has always existed. Weren’t John Lennon or Camilo Sesto the influencers of their day? Society has always had a propensity for investing their hopes, dreams and desires in particular personalities, and the emergence of social media has simply made this trend go mass market and mainstream. This has led to a constant stream of leaders emerging with the power to move masses in practically every area of the economy.
Engagement through human warmth
Now we have a better insight into the mass market appeal of these trendsetters, let’s go back to the main question. Why has influencer marketing become so important nowadays? While this isn’t an easy question to answer, it can be summarized in the argument that influencers have humanized traditional marketing. Promoting a product is no longer approached from a cold corporate perspective, but rather as a friendly tip from a mate. As a result, influencer marketing manages to improve engagement, traffic and the brand’s reputation like almost any other strategy.
Influencers: promoters and defenders
So, what are the specific advantages that influencer marketing offers? As well as traffic, engagement and reputation, influencers can become the face representing the brand, which not only lays the groundwork to build a close relationship with the customer in order to offer them the benefits of the product, but also to resolve problems and alleviate crises. In terms of digital scandals caused by unsatisfied customers and which jeopardize the brand’s reputation, crises tend to be very complex situations to manage. Nowadays, a hashtag can trigger the breakdown of practically any company.
However, influencers can be a key ally in helping to calm the tempers of the fired up masses. A committed influencer can be the best promoter and also the best defender.
Future: Digital Influencers with the help of AI
What about the future? With the unstoppable growth of social media, influencer marketing looks set to keep on growing, as will its impact. New channels, such as Instagram TV and Tik Tok, offer an increasing number of facilities to capitalize on the influencer boom. Likewise, new technologies such as robotics and artificial intelligence are strengthening this field, even leading to the development of so-called “digital influencers”: 100% digital and computerized models that already have millions of followers. The most famous examples include @lilmiquela and @bermudaisbae.
